Optimum Probe# Test
- In this experiment we are trying to find the concentration of probes that works best for capturing rolony targets. From previous experiments we know that a concentration of 0.6uM with a volume of 100ul works.
- A test of 5 different concentrations will be perform and image analysis using PISA will be performed to count the number of target being captured
MALAT1 Padlock Probes Concentrations to test
5uM |
100nM |
10nM |
1nM |
0.1nM |
Protocol
- In this experiment we will be using the Mattek dish containing primary rolonies made on Oct 23rd dish #2
Reagents
80% Formamide in 2X SSC
100ul MALAT1 padlock probes in 2X ssc in various concentration
- Original concentration 100uM, perform serial dilution
MALAT1 padlock probes detection
Stock Tube | Stock Volume | SSC | Dilution | Final concentration nM |
100000 | 7.5 | 142.5 | 0.05 | 5000 |
5000 | 3 | 147 | 0.02 | 100 |
100 | 15 | 135 | 0.1 | 10 |
10 | 15 | 135 | 0.1 | 1 |
1 | 15 | 135 | 0.1 | 0.1 |
Apparatus
- warm up incubator to 50C for incubation
- warm up tube heater to 80C for pre-heating padlock probes
